Tempeh Creton

A plant-based creton — the classic Quebec breakfast spread — every bit as comforting as the original and ready in minutes in the food processor. Spread it on a thick slice of country loaf, just like at home.

Preparation

1

In a food processor, finely chop the tempeh.

2

In a saucepan over medium-high heat, soften the onion and garlic in the oil. Turn the heat down to low, add the tempeh and the rest of the ingredients and cook 2 minutes more.

3

Transfer to a blender and blend until perfectly smooth.

4

Adjust the texture by adding breadcrumbs if the mixture looks too loose, or vegetable broth if it looks too thick.

5

Press into a dish and refrigerate at least 6 hours before serving.

6

Serve on a slice of country loaf.
